| Re: laundry Doing laundry at WDW is as easy as mentioned. Our laundry room at POR by the quiet pool did have a change machine. I suggest taking some prepackaged detergent (I do my own premeasured in zip loc bags) and dryer sheets. Also a roll of quarters. The loads cost $2 per machine and each cycle takes 30 min. So if you can fill several machines at a time, you can be done in an hour or so. OUr facility had about 12 each, washers and dryers. |

| Re: laundry Just got back from PO-R and did laundry two times. As others have mentioned, take your own quarters. While there are change machines in the laundry room, they did not work. Each load is $2 for wash and $2 to dry. The load takes 30 minutes in each the washer and the dryer (wish my machines here at home did laundry that fast!) The dryers were pretty good about drying things the first run. The second time I did laundry, I split the 2 loads of wash into 3 loads to dry and that worked better.
